Understanding Jack Stands
Jack stands are tower-shaped tools designed to support vehicles when they are lifted off the ground. They are typically used in conjunction with a hydraulic jack or floor jack to provide additional safety and stability while working underneath a vehicle. Jack stands come in various designs and weight capacities, making them suitable for different types of vehicles.
Technical Features of Jack Stands
When selecting a jack stand, it’s essential to consider its technical features. Below is a comparison table highlighting the key specifications of various jack stands:
Feature | Description |
---|---|
Weight Capacity | Ranges from 2 tons to 20 tons, depending on the model. |
Height Adjustment | Fixed or adjustable heights, typically ranging from 10 to 30 inches. |
Material | Commonly made from steel or aluminum for durability and strength. |
Base Design | Wide bases for stability; some models feature rubber pads to prevent slipping. |
Safety Features | Many come with locking mechanisms (pin, screw, or ratchet) for added security. |
Portability | Lightweight models available for easy transport; some are foldable. |
Types of Jack Stands
Jack stands come in various types, each designed for specific applications and preferences. The following table outlines the different types of jack stands and their characteristics:
Type | Description |
---|---|
Pin Lock Jack Stand | Features a pin mechanism for height adjustment; known for its safety. |
Screw Lock Jack Stand | Uses a screw to adjust height; may require more effort to operate. |
Ratchet Lock Jack Stand | Automatically locks in place; offers quick height adjustments. |
Fixed Height Jack Stand | Provides a set height; ideal for consistent use with specific vehicles. |
Adjustable Height Jack Stand | Allows for flexible height settings; suitable for various vehicle types. |

Choosing the Right Jack Stand
When selecting a jack stand, consider the following factors:
– Weight Capacity: Ensure the jack stand can support the weight of your vehicle. For example, a 2-ton jack stand is suitable for small cars, while a 12-ton stand is better for larger vehicles.
– Height Requirements: Determine the height you need for your specific tasks. Adjustable height stands offer flexibility for various applications.
– Material: Choose between steel and aluminum based on your preferences for weight, durability, and portability.
